About Clam stew

Clam stew is a hearty seafood dish, often enjoyed in coastal regions, with roots in East Coast American cuisine, particularly New England, as well as influences from Mediterranean cooking. Typically made with fresh clams, broth, potatoes, onions, garlic, celery, and herbs, this savory stew combines rich flavors with nourishing ingredients. The clams themselves are an excellent source of lean protein, omega-3 fatty acids, and essential minerals like iron and zinc, supporting heart health and immune function. Vegetables in the stew add fiber, vitamins, and antioxidants, enhancing its nutritional value. While clam stew is relatively healthy, depending on the recipe, some versions may include cream or butter, increasing the calorie and fat content. For a lighter option, recipes can substitute cream with low-fat milk or skip it altogether. Clam stew is a flavorful, comforting dish that balances indulgence with wholesome benefits.
